This Finance position will support FP&A activities for Optum Care Delivery – Midwest. Candidate will be directly involved in modeling and support of quarterly forecast/budget cycles for the region as well as engaging in month end close activities, provider performance tracking, strategic initiatives modeling, identifying opportunities to improve operational efficiencies, and other ad hoc financial support. 

 

Optum Care Delivery is dedicated to better serve Medicare Advantage populations by improving patient outcomes, delivering higher quality care, and lowering the overall total cost of care through PCP/member engagement, improved care coordination, targeted disease management, and ensuring our patients get access to care at the right time and right place.

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Build out and load complex quarterly forecast models that roll up to larger Optum P&L
  • Understanding and managing the Midwest’s multiple financial risk arrangements that varies by states, products, and multiple health plans
  • Perform month end close activities and submit business commentary and insights on variances to forecast and budget
  • Provide insights and identify trends drivers inside of P&L
  • Translates financial reporting into concepts that can be understood by a variety of audiences
  • Work cross functionally with accounting, growth, provider relations, healthcare economics, actuary, risk adjustment and care value teams to better understand the business and identify opportunities
  • Influences senior leadership to adopt new ideas, products, and/or approaches to drive financial performance
